بجان
»
Next
ba-jān, adv. With (one's) whole soul, heartily, cheerfully;—in or to the soul; at or to the point of death; in great straits, in great distress, in the utmost perplexity:—ba-jān ānā, v.n. To be in imminent danger; to be in the utmost distress or perplexity; to be greatly harassed, plagued, annoyed, vexed, etc.:—bajān lānā, v.t. To worry to death, to plague, harass, annoy exceedingly, worry, tease, vex, disgust.
Origin: Persian
